Output ceaafc60a81d62eaa26ef9abc14c19eeabecb81bbcd032899200c216cde3479e:1

value
191759
script pubkey
OP_0 OP_PUSHBYTES_20 f185c851132a9551934398be69f88fb4b47d3c97
address
bc1q7xzus5gn9224ry6rnzlxn7y0kj6860yh63xylk
transaction
ceaafc60a81d62eaa26ef9abc14c19eeabecb81bbcd032899200c216cde3479e
confirmations
148780
spent
true